The Advantages of Packaging Automation Equipment: Enhancing Efficiency, Precision, and Competitiveness

In modern industrial production, the efficiency and quality of the packaging process directly impact a product's market competitiveness and brand image. With the rapid advancement of technology, packaging automation equipment has become a key driver for the transformation and upgrading of the manufacturing sector. The multifaceted advantages it offers are profoundly reshaping traditional packaging models and creating unprecedented value for enterprises.

1. Leap in Production Efficiency
The most notable advantage of automated packaging equipment lies in its high-speed, continuous, and tireless operational capability. Compared to manual labor, automated production lines can operate 24/7 without interruption, completely surpassing human physiological limits and increasing packaging speeds by severalfold or even tens of times. Whether it's filling, sealing, labeling, boxing, or palletizing, a series of processes are seamlessly coordinated by precise automation systems, significantly shortening production cycles. This ensures that enterprises can respond swiftly to market demands, especially during peak sales seasons or when handling urgent orders.

2. Superior Assurance of Packaging Quality and Consistency
Manual packaging inevitably leads to quality fluctuations due to fatigue, mood, or skill variations among workers. In contrast, automated equipment, utilizing high-precision sensors, machine vision systems, and programmable logic controllers (PLCs), ensures every action is executed with exact precision. From the accuracy of measured filling to the smooth and aesthetic appeal of packages, from the proper placement of labels to the neat and stable stacking of cartons, automated equipment delivers unparalleled consistency and reliability. This not only drastically reduces defect rates and customer complaints but also upholds a premium and stable brand image for products.

3. Significant Reduction in Long-Term Operational Costs
Although the initial investment is relatively high, automated packaging proves to be a cost-saving powerhouse in the long run. First, it directly reduces reliance on a large number of skilled packaging line workers, alleviating pressures from labor shortages and rising wage costs. Second, by precisely controlling the use of raw materials (such as packaging films and adhesives), it minimizes material waste. Furthermore, the high stability of the equipment reduces downtime, rework, and product loss caused by human error. Overall, the return on investment is highly compelling.

4. Enhanced Production Safety and Flexibility
Automated equipment can free workers from repetitive, strenuous, or potentially hazardous tasks (such as handling sharp materials or heavy lifting), allowing them to transition to higher-value roles like equipment monitoring, maintenance, and management. This significantly improves the work environment and reduces the risk of occupational injuries. Moreover, modern automated equipment often boasts good flexibility. Through program adjustments and quick changeovers, it can adapt to packaging requirements for products of different specifications and batch sizes, supporting enterprises in achieving flexible production for small-batch, high-variety manufacturing and meeting increasingly personalized market trends.

5. Data-Driven and Intelligent Management
Modern packaging automation equipment serves as a critical node within the Industry 4.0 framework. It can collect real-time key data such as production speed, fault frequency, and material consumption, uploading it to Manufacturing Execution Systems (MES) or Enterprise Resource Planning (ERP) systems. This transparency and traceability of the production process provide a solid data foundation for managers to conduct efficiency analysis, predictive maintenance, and make scientific decisions, driving enterprises toward intelligent manufacturing.
